The time of the historical origin of liquor
In addition to the introduction of distilled liquor, the wine industry also tried to steam grain liquor and achieved success, so people brewed grain shochu. Of course, when shochu originated has always been controversial, but judging from the law of historical development, the definitive historical records are limited to the Yuan Dynasty. Due to the Mongolian expedition to Central Asia, West Asia and Europe to explore Wan Li, the western distilled liquor method spread to Middle China and was used by people.
Most people who think that shochu originated in Han and Tang Dynasties don't understand the historical development of liquor. They only saw the names of "shochu" and "liquor" in ancient books, and speculated that distilled liquor was produced in China before the Yuan Dynasty. This is an unscientific conclusion. The noun meaning of "shochu" takes the Yuan Dynasty as the dividing line, which is different from that of "shochu" before the Song Dynasty. Both of them refer to grain fermented wine which has been heated at low temperature.
